Automorphisms of central extensions of type I von Neumann algebras

Abstract

Given a von Neumann algebra MM we consider the central extension E(M)E(M) of M.M. For type I von Neumann algebras E(M)E(M) coincides with the algebra LS(M)LS(M) of all locally measurable operators affiliated with M.M. In this case we show that an arbitrary automorphism TT of E(M)E(M) can be decomposed as T=TaTϕ,T=T_a\circ T_\phi, where Ta(x)=axa1T_a(x)=axa^{-1} is an inner automorphism implemented by an element aE(M),a\in E(M), and TϕT_\phi is a special automorphism generated by an automorphism ϕ\phi of the center of E(M).E(M). In particular if MM is of type I_\infty then every band preserving automorphism of E(M)E(M) is inner.
